WebMar 26, 2013 · Meadow Walk is 3.5 mile circular route and features Sudbury's ancient Water Meadows. The water meadows have never been ploughed and thus are a rich source of biodiversity for a wide variety of wild flowers, insects, birds and mammals. The walk provides a great introduction to the history of Sudbury and the Stour Valley. WebThe Meadow Walk. All Saints Church All Saints was built in Norman times to serve Sudbury’s wool trade. On the north side of the churchyard, the Gainsborough family vault and box tomb can still be seen today.
